Code commit

  • Run all tests before any code commit

Bug Fix

This is the procedure for fixing a bug:
  • Create a work item
  • The one working on the bug shall assign the item to himself and set it to Active
  • Create at least one test that shall fail before and pass after the bug fix
  • Set item as fixed


  • Build the release candidate
  • Check all non-regression tests succeed
  • For each item set as fixed, manually check if it is solved
    • If it does, then close the item
    • Otherwise, reopen the item
  • Deployment on Codeplex

